Is this the report accessed from Reports > Banking > Cash Flow or is it a saved report or accessed in some other way?
Check the deposits and the date range for your "30-day" report carefully. Are the deposits inside the 30 day range? On 5/30, Last 30 days is from 5/1 to 5/30, not the same as Last Month, which on 5/30 would be 4/1/to 4/30. Also if it is a saved report, it may be using the 30 days prior to when it was saved.QWin Premier subscription0 -
